Any idea why my EnergySaver Glowworm (80) boiler shuts down the flame?

Boiler model number: GC 41 319 84

It lights the flame but the flame goes out after a few minutes. There's a click sound which suggested to me that the contol unit is physically shutting down the boiler. The demand light stays on but the flame is out.

The boiler did recently have a condesate drain blockage but that's freed now and I've even left out the drain plug on the bottom right, just in case (handy use of a bucket). The condensate drips into the bucket nicely so I don't think that is the problem.
